WebIn this case the letter of credit would state that it is "payable 45 days after sight." A specified number of days after a particular event, often the date of the bill of lading. A specified calendar date, usually timed to provide short-term financing for the importer under the sales agreement (the applicant under the letter of credit).

WebA short term loan is something people get when they need a relatively small amount of money in a hurry. The loan amount can be anywhere from £100 to £750 and unlike other, long term loans such as mortgages or car finance, a small short term loan is paid back in a short space of time.
